The best franchise opportunities in Detroit solve real problems, serve everyday needs, and work with the city’s landscape, not against it. These six options are affordable to start, mobile-friendly, and built for long-term demand in a fast-changing city.
Detroit’s skyline is a mix of classic architecture and sleek new builds, and all of them need clean windows. With basic equipment and a van, you can launch a mobile crew that serves homes, offices, storefronts, and more. Low overhead, fast startup.
Old homes mean one thing—pipes that need help. Detroit’s aging housing stock creates constant demand for reliable plumbing repairs. With minimal equipment and staff, you can build a business that’s always essential.
The senior population is growing, and more Detroiters are choosing to age at home. Non-medical caregiving services are in demand, and you don’t need a facility to get started. Focus on hiring compassionate caregivers, and let the business grow from there.
Heavy snow in winter. Storms in spring. Wind and rain the rest of the year. Detroit roofs take a beating—and that’s good news for franchise owners in roofing. You don’t need a storefront—just gear, a truck, and a reliable crew.
The Motor City is full of single-family homes with yards that need love. Offer seasonal services like mowing, fertilizing, and yard cleanups. With a few mowers and a couple of hires, you’re in business—and scaling fast.
Warm summers bring out mosquitoes, ticks, and all the backyard bugs. Outdoor pest control franchises offer recurring seasonal business with high customer retention. It’s clean, mobile, and a perfect fit for Detroit’s climate.

First, get honest about your budget—and not just the buy-in. Think about working capital, marketing spend, hiring, and equipment. Then evaluate the franchise’s business model: Is it proven? Scalable? Supported? Finally, ask yourself if you’re personally aligned with the brand’s mission. If it’s not a fit for your goals or lifestyle, even the best franchise can fall flat.
Start with the data—look at the industry’s growth rate, consumer behavior trends, and the franchisor’s performance across markets. But don’t stop there. Talk to other franchisees. Ask how long it took them to turn a profit. Find out if the brand is adapting to tech, market shifts, and local needs. Growth isn’t just about expansion—it’s about staying relevant.
